PyCharm Tutorial: How to use batch indentation to improve code readability
In the process of writing code, the readability of the code is very important. Good code readability not only makes it easier for you to review and modify the code, but also makes it easier for others to understand and maintain the code. When using a Python integrated development environment (IDE) like PyCharm, there are many convenient features built in to improve the readability of your code. This article will focus on how to use batch indentation to improve code readability and provide specific code examples.
- Why use batch indentation?
Code indentation is one of the foundations of code structure. Through reasonable indentation, the hierarchical relationship of code blocks can be clearly expressed, making the logical structure of the code more intuitive. However, manually adjusting the indentation of each line of code is time-consuming and error-prone. PyCharm provides a batch indentation function, which can adjust the indentation of multiple lines of code at one time to improve development efficiency and code quality. - How to use the batch indentation function?
In PyCharm, using the batch indent function is very simple. First, select the code blocks that need to be batch indented. You can quickly select multiple lines of code by dragging the mouse or using the shortcut keys Shift and arrow keys. Then, press the Tab key or Shift Tab key to indent the selected code block to the right or left. At the same time, PyCharm also supports the automatic indentation function, which can automatically adjust the indentation position according to the grammatical structure of the code.

- Tips and Suggestions
When using the batch indent function, you need to pay attention to the following points:
- Make sure that the selected code block is continuous . The batch indentation function can only adjust consecutive lines of code at the same time, and does not support batch indentation of non-consecutive lines of code.
- Try to follow the PEP 8 specification. PEP 8 is Python's official coding style guide, which recommends using 4 spaces for indentation. When using the batch indentation function, you can automatically adjust the indentation style by setting PyCharm's code style preferences.
